Dubai (DXB) to Riyadh (RUH)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Dubai International Airport (DXB) in Dubai, United Arab Emirates to King Khaled International Airport (RUH) in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ia is 872 kilometers (542 miles / 471 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 2h, flying west at a heading of 270°.
This is a short-haul route typically served by narrow-body aircraft such as the Boeing 737 or Airbus A320 family. In-flight service is usually limited to drinks and light snacks.
This is an international route connecting United Arab Emirates with Saudi Arabia.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.
Time zone information: When it's 13:15 in Dubai, it's 12:15 in Riyadh.
There is a significant elevation difference of 2,015 feet between the two airports. King Khaled International Airport sits higher than Dubai International Airport.
The return flight from Riyadh (RUH) to Dubai (DXB) follows a heading of 86° (east).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
